Popular among tourists who spend their vacations in Egypt in the past ten years, Nile River Cruise ships are among the most luxurious and enjoyable means to spend a holiday in Egypt.

Travelers who go on tours to Egypt can ride the Nile Cruise from Luxor to Aswan, vice versa, or from Aswan to Abu Simbel or vice versa. The Egypt tour we offer today takes the traveler in a magnificent ride from Luxor to Aswan in a four nights five days journey.

Nile Cruise ships have wonderful facilities and services with the highest standards a traveler visiting Egypt can find. They offer a magnificent entertainment program which includes visits to the most famous historical monuments of Aswan, Luxor, and the monuments situated between them. This is besides serving three delicious meals a day and a wonderful entertainment program at night.

The Nile Cruise journey will enable the guests spending their Holiday in Egypt to explore the most awesome attractions in Luxor, Aswan, and between the two cities as well. This includes the High Dam, the Temple of Philae, the Unfinished Obelisk in Aswan,  the Valley of the Kings, the Temple of Hatshepsut, the Colossi of Memnon, the Temple of Luxor, the Temple of Karnak in Luxor, and the Temple of Kom Ombo and the Temple of Edfu between these two amazing cities.

Day 3Edfu and Kom Ombo

There will be an energizing breakfast waiting for you on board before starting today’s adventure. 

Your Nile Cruise ship will continue sailing until it reaches the Temple of Horus in Edfu. This temple is considered the most famous temple to visit in this city and enjoy the glory of the ancient Egyptians. The Ptolemies built this temple in the 3rd century BC specially to worship the god Horus. 

After finishing the tour in the temple of Edfu, you will return to the ship to enjoy your lunch meal on board. 

While having your lunch, the ship will sail towards the city of Kom Ombo. Then you will start the second visit of the day at the Temple of Kom Ombo. This one was established in the Ptolemaic period but they were able to complete it in the Roman era which led them to divide the temple into two sections one to worship the local crocodile, Sobek and the other for the eagle god, Haroeris.

Day 4High Dam Philae Obelisk

Start your morning with the best buffet breakfast on board and then get ready for today’s tour in Aswan city. 

Your visits in Aswan will start with an amazing project made by the former Egyptian president, Gamal Abdel Nasser which is the High Dam. This Huge dam was built  in the 1960s in order to store the extra water from the River Nile flood and also to generate a large volume of the electricity for all the Egyptians.  

Then it’s now the time to try riding a motorboat and reach Agilika Island where you will find one of the famous temples in Egypt, the marvelous Philae Temple. It was built during the Greco Roman era in the 3rd century BC in order to worship the goddess Isis. 

We will make your last visit of the day so special by visiting the Unfinished Obelisk which is one of the greatest pieces of stone you will ever see in the whole world. This obelisk dates back to the New Kingdom and it shows the miraculous process of the obelisks construction in ancient Egypt.
